Output 5363eca10139bebb4332584d27dd39c94e7f598e7974cf6ba116a08205eaefc3:0

value
6015689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e6158e2bd1f3b96a856c7b8d84d83cce1acd722 OP_EQUAL
address
3EfrVaxrP9MPUVYRQuFVgdFiB3GWqLaAWL
transaction
5363eca10139bebb4332584d27dd39c94e7f598e7974cf6ba116a08205eaefc3
spent
true